The Apprentice -- "Trading Places" 2-5-04
 
Job candidates peddle wares at a flea market; one person dispenses questionable advice on how to handle Donald Trump; another person is fired.

Originally aired: 2-5, 8:42pm E/P - NBC
Repeats (but shortened to one hour):
2-6, 10pm E - CNBC
2-7, 1am E - CNBC
2-11, 8pm E/P - NBC



The teams "reshuffled" to be two guys/four girls each. Team leaders were Nick and Kristi. The "new" Versacorp is Nick, Bill, Tammy, Katrina, Amy, and Ereka. The "new" Protege is Kristi, Heidi, Troy, Kwame, Omarosa, and Jessie. (I think that's right)
